Obadiah Johnson
Summary
Obadiah Johnson is a human[1]. His place of birth was Freetown[2]. He was born on +1849-01-01T00:00:00Z[3]. He died in London[4]. He died on +1920-01-01T00:00:00Z[5]. He worked as a physician[6] and writer[7]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(11 views/month, #7,293 of 1,000,298).[8]
